"Finally this evening, the power of
a smile in medicine. In the latter part of the last century, a Canadian
doctor Sir William Osler was one of the very first to recognize the
importance of the bedside manner, including the healing power of humor.
We suspect he would approve of Dr. Stu Silverstein . . . Silverstein
is in demand by medical groups and hospitals throughout the US. In speeches
and seminars, he teaches fellow physicians how to create jokes and suggests
when to use them."
